Isi kandungan:

Bagaimanakah anda membuat pangkalan data menggunakan pendekatan pertama kod dalam Rangka Kerja Entiti?
Bagaimanakah anda membuat pangkalan data menggunakan pendekatan pertama kod dalam Rangka Kerja Entiti?

Video: Bagaimanakah anda membuat pangkalan data menggunakan pendekatan pertama kod dalam Rangka Kerja Entiti?

Video: Bagaimanakah anda membuat pangkalan data menggunakan pendekatan pertama kod dalam Rangka Kerja Entiti?
Video: PEMIMPIN YANG BAIK! HINDARI 7 KESALAHAN INI 2024, November
Anonim

Cipta Pangkalan Data Baharu Menggunakan Kod Pertama Dalam Rangka Kerja Entiti

  1. Langkah 1 - Buat Projek borang Windows.
  2. Langkah 2 - Tambah entiti rangka kerja ke dalam projek yang baru dibuat menggunakan Pakej NuGet.
  3. Langkah 3 - Buat Model ke dalam projek.
  4. Langkah 4 - Buat Kelas konteks ke dalam projek.
  5. Langkah 5 - DbSet ditaip terdedah untuk setiap kelas model.
  6. Langkah 6 - Buat bahagian input.

Memandangkan ini, apakah pendekatan pertama kod dalam Rangka Kerja Entiti?

Pendekatan pertama kod membolehkan kami mengubah kelas berkod kami menjadi aplikasi pangkalan data, yang bermaksud kod dahulu membolehkan kami menentukan model domain kami menggunakan kelas POCO (objek CLR lama biasa) daripada menggunakan fail EDMX berasaskan XML yang tidak mempunyai pergantungan dengan Rangka Kerja Entiti.

Selain di atas, apakah kod pertama dari pangkalan data? Biasalah Kod dahulu merujuk kepada penjanaan pangkalan data daripada POCO anda tetapi biasanya apabila anda menyasarkan yang sedia ada pangkalan data anda boleh meminta alatan VS mencipta kelas untuk anda bangun dan berjalan dengan cepat.

Akibatnya, bagaimana saya boleh mencipta model pangkalan data dalam Rangka Kerja Entiti?

Model Penjanaan

  1. Pilih Model Baharu daripada menu Fail.
  2. Pilih Model Entiti, nyatakan Namanya dan klik Buat.
  3. Klik Seterusnya.
  4. Pilih pembekal pangkalan data dalam senarai Pembekal dan tetapkan parameter sambungan yang diperlukan, kemudian klik Seterusnya.
  5. Pilih Jana Dari Pangkalan Data dan klik Seterusnya.

Apakah DbContext dalam Rangka Kerja Entiti?

The DbContext kelas adalah sebahagian daripada Rangka Kerja Entiti . Satu contoh daripada DbContext mewakili sesi dengan pangkalan data yang boleh digunakan untuk bertanya dan menyimpan contoh anda entiti kepada pangkalan data. DbContext adalah gabungan corak Unit Kerja dan Repositori.

Disyorkan: